Job Description

Required education experience and competencies:
Relevant professional experience in technical and project management.
Minimum of 4 years of experience in software testing. This may include manual and automated testing.
Minimum of 2 years as software testing or development lead for largescale SaaD implementations.
Strong knowledge of software testing methodologies tools and frameworks.
Experience and knowledge of cutover planning and execution principles and necessary activities.
Experience with testing SaaS solutions and integration testing (e.g. API data migration).
Experience with test automation tools and frameworks.
Strong leadership communication and collaboration skills with crossfunctional teams.
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ities and deadlines under tight deadlines.
Experience with Workday implementations.
Strong analytical skills to interpret complex data and generate actionable insights from testing.
Experience in identifying and mitigating testing risks particularly in largescale SaaS implementations.
The Test Lead will identify gaps based on experience and best practiceprovide recommendations and work with project team members to ensure projects completion and success.
